Lt Gen Pratik Sharma Reviews Security Situation in Srinagar and Nagrota

Northern Army Commander stresses enhanced surveillance and intelligence integration.

Lieutenant General Pratik Sharma, General Officer Commanding-in-Chief of the Northern Command, visited Srinagar and Nagrota to conduct a comprehensive review of the operational and security situation in Jammu and Kashmir.

During the visit, the Army Commander held detailed discussions with formation commanders to assess the evolving security dynamics in the region and evaluate ongoing operational measures.

Focus on Surveillance and Intelligence Integration

The review focused on strengthening multi-domain surveillance systems, improving real-time intelligence integration, and maintaining an unrelenting vigil against security threats.

Lt Gen Sharma emphasised the importance of coordinated and synergised efforts among security forces to ensure continued peace, stability, and normalcy across the Union Territory.

Commitment to Operational Readiness

The Army Commander reiterated that Northern Command remains fully committed to safeguarding the people of Jammu and Kashmir, while maintaining the highest levels of operational preparedness.

The visit underscores the Indian Army’s continuous efforts to monitor the security environment closely and ensure rapid response capability in the region.
